Around two o’clock Tuesday morning, as Saskatoon Police were investigating a report of a person damaging vehicles on the 200 block of Akhtar Bend in Evergreen, they learned that two people were seen exiting an apartment when a firearm was discharged. Officers found shell casings on the ground and then discovered the front door of an apartment was open. Police entered to see if anyone needed assistance, but found no one inside. Police were on scene much of the day to investigate. Anyone with information on the incident is asked to call police or Crime Stoppers.
